Output 58ec8814868bca6868f828c619a520b9106b97e03521cfd0aea1ff261815038e:5
- value
- 532483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 294422255517b066994bb935fb086c27683db1d0 OP_EQUAL
- address
- 35TDFQ77So5ea5sn8dsr5bF4DQ9ekdcVYX
- transaction
- 58ec8814868bca6868f828c619a520b9106b97e03521cfd0aea1ff261815038e
- spent
- true